Abstract
An atomic iodine laser as a candidate for direct solar-pumped gas lasers was excited with a 4-kW beam from a Xe-arc solar simulator. The spectrum of the beam resembles the air-mass-zero solar spectrum with an average spectral deviation of 20%. The effective pumpband for the perfluoropropyliodide C3F7I lasant was in the near UV 250-290-nm range, which amounts to 1 % of the total solar radiation.
